91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

如何理解jdbc斷開的管道

發布時間:2021-11-16 11:14:45 來源:億速云 閱讀:232 作者:柒染 欄目:大數據

這期內容當中小編將會給大家帶來有關如何理解jdbc斷開的管道,文章內容豐富且以專業的角度為大家分析和敘述,閱讀完這篇文章希望大家可以有所收獲。

18:34:50.032 [pool-11-thread-10] INFO  o.a.http.impl.execchain.RetryExec - I/O exception (java.net.SocketException) caught when processing request to {}->http://35.26.59.191:8123: >斷開的管道
18:34:50.033 [pool-11-thread-10] INFO  o.a.http.impl.execchain.RetryExec - Retrying request to {}->http://35.26.59.191:8123

如果我們把socketTimeout設置如下:

socketTimeout=60000; 這意味著60秒以內服務器必須開始給客戶端吐數據,以保持socket的活性。配置成60秒,一般查詢都不會遇到問題。即使是全表掃描這樣的大查詢,數據也會流式地源源不斷吐給客戶端,不會達到60秒的限制。

但對于帶有ORDER BY、DISTINCT、COUNT、SUM等方法的大查詢,他們很可能60秒內還沒有計算出結果,這時候客戶端會檢測到socket超時并自動斷開,導致服務器會收到QUERY_KILL,中止本次執行。

結論:對于帶有排序、聚集函數的大查詢,socketTimeout 應該設置很大的值。例如:

socketTimeout=6000000;

上述就是小編為大家分享的如何理解jdbc斷開的管道了,如果剛好有類似的疑惑,不妨參照上述分析進行理解。如果想知道更多相關知識,歡迎關注億速云行業資訊頻道。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

小金县| 芜湖县| 灵璧县| 疏附县| 镇安县| 富源县| 建湖县| 沧源| 增城市| 南溪县| 遂平县| 缙云县| 桃园县| 凉城县| 茂名市| 平远县| 河东区| 柏乡县| 青阳县| 云和县| 大余县| 威海市| 枣强县| 永济市| 靖州| 迭部县| 洪雅县| 五家渠市| 巨鹿县| 岫岩| 盐亭县| 滨州市| 霸州市| 蓬溪县| 图们市| 盐城市| 盐源县| 兴隆县| 新兴县| 黄陵县| 页游|